Founded in 1955, Alsachimie operates a 125-hectare site in Chalampé, Alsace. The company manufactures nylon salt and its intermediates, essential for polyamide 6.6 production. With around 690 employees and six production units running 365 days a year, it is a major European producer of polyamide 6.6 intermediates. Since July 2025, it has been a wholly owned subsidiary of BASF. The site holds SEVESO high-threshold status, with rigorous safety and environmental programs. Its products serve the automotive, textile, electronics, and technical plastics sectors.
